Output 64973f28f763857cd28744bdeeba48568f3f9fcdaebe96eb5c76b7d701328cd3:0

value
671708920
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a51cbd0b6541bc86de79e68b6641d8b34c3b68f5 OP_EQUALVERIFY OP_CHECKSIG
address
1G42vSDxpiHfmyZ8mdabgyiLKSbzBHy9Rs
transaction
64973f28f763857cd28744bdeeba48568f3f9fcdaebe96eb5c76b7d701328cd3
confirmations
433446
spent
true